ASK THE EXPERT Hearing Loss and Depression

Rachel Spencer, Au.D. – Doctor of Audiology/Ear Nerd The link between hearing loss and depression has been reinforced by recent studies. Several studies have been conducted on the link between depression and hearing loss. Recent findings indicate that of the groups studied, women of all ages and adults age 18 to 69 with hearing loss are more likely to experience …

Regenerative Medicine in Gynecology

Regenerative Medicine

By Kathleen M Marc, MD, FACOG What is Regenerative Medicine? It is using the power of your own body to enhance and regenerate tissue. In gynecology it can be used to enhance and regenerate breast tissue. It can be used to restore vaginal laxity after childbirth. It can be used to treat GSM, Genitourinary Syndrome of Menopause including vaginal dryness, …
